Also including one for us to expand on our use of equipment; maybe on a weekly or monthly thing to begin with?
My camera function challenge
  • ISO
  • Aperture
  • Shutter speed
  • Shooting mode - manual, shutter speed priority, aperture priority, full auto mode, program mode
  • Focus mode - One Shot / AF-S, AI Servo / AF-C, AI Focus / AF-A
  • Metering mode - Evaluative / Matrix / Pattern / Mutli-zone Metering Modes
  • White balance - Auto, Daylight, Shade, Cloudy, Tungsten, Fluorescent etc.
  • HDR
  • phonography
  • Filter effects
  • Tripod shots
